Our project Frontline Institute is a training center for key personnel in development from projects within Humana People to People. Its mission is to work on the frontlines of development while combating dehumanizing issues like poverty, hunger, illiteracy, and diseases. Since 1993, we have trained over 6,000 participants from Southern Africa, Guinea Bissau, India, China, and Central America with over 90% still employed by DAPP Zimbabwe. The institute is international, fostering connections and cultural understanding among teachers, students and organizations from various countries.
Located in Shamva, Zimbabwe, Frontline Institute serves as a global training hub, delivering innovative programs to Humana People to People staff worldwide. Through hands-on training, our staff gain an understanding of community dynamics, enabling them to identify challenges and design effective solutions. Graduates emerge as catalysts for change, equipped to drive sustainable development and restore human dignity. The institute's inclusive and innovative training methods prepare key staff to be at the forefront of development, working together as a global family to achieve common goals.
